Warning Signs You Need Commercial Water Extraction

Water damage can be a costly and time-consuming problem to fix, but catching it early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Here are some warning signs that you need commercial water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your commercial property that won’t go away, it could be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it – call us today.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a larger problem.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and fix it before it causes further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t wait – call us today to schedule an appointment.

Discolored or Fuzzy Carpets

Discolored or fuzzy carpets can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you restore your carpets to their former glory.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it – call us today.

Standing Water or Puddles

Standing water or puddles can be a sign of a larger problem.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and fix it before it causes further damage.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Perry, UT

The cost of commercial water extraction in Perry,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small leak in a single room $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local labor costs.
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ms $2,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local labor costs.
Standing water or puddles $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local labor costs.
Musty odors or warping flooring $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and local labor costs.
Water damage from a natural disaster $5,000 – $20,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local labor costs.
Water damage from a burst pipe $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local labor costs.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and free estimates are available. Call us today to schedule an appointment and get a quote.
